二二下载网为您提供一个绿色下载空间!
当前位置: 首页 > 二二资讯 > 活动

iframe高度自适应,瞬间get新技能

来源:二二下载网 更新:2024-04-10 15:01:38

用手机看

扫描二维码随时看1.在手机上浏览
2.分享给你的微信好友或朋友圈

在网页开发中,经常会遇到嵌入其他页面的需求,而iframe作为一种常见的嵌入方式,可以很好地实现这一目的。然而,iframe的高度自适应却是一个比较棘手的问题。当被嵌入页面内容发生变化时,如何让iframe的高度随之调整成为了开发者们需要解决的难题。

一种常见的解决方法是通过JavaScript来实现iframe的高度自适应。通过监听被嵌入页面内容的高度变化,再将新高度赋值给iframe,从而实现高度的动态调整。这种方法虽然能够解决问题,但需要开发者不断监听和计算高度变化,相对繁琐且容易出错。

适应高度发展的社会化_iframe高度自适应_iframe自适应高度

另一种更为简洁的解决方案是使用新一代Web标准中引入的Intersection Observer API。该API可以异步地观察目标元素与祖先元素或顶级文档视窗(viewport)交叉情况,并在特定阈值内执行回调函数。通过Intersection Observer API,我们可以实时监测被嵌入页面内容区域与iframe之间的交叉情况,从而动态调整iframe的高度。

除此之外,还有一些基于CSS技巧或服务端渲染的解决方案,如利用CSS中的grid布局或flex布局来实现自适应效果,或者在服务器端动态生成包含被嵌入页面内容高度信息的页面。这些方法各有优劣,开发者可以根据具体需求和项目情况选择合适的方案。

iframe高度自适应_适应高度发展的社会化_iframe自适应高度

imtoken钱包最新版:https://zz122zx.com/yingyong/9515.html

玩家评论

此处添加你的第三方评论代码
Copyright © 2018-2024 二二下载网 版权所有